Peter Gord Obituary

Peter Ronald “Ron” Gord, age 78 of Casstown, passed away Monday, July 16, 2018. He was born September 12, 1939 in Moorland, IA to the late Peter Melvin and Karen (Christensen) Gord.

Ron is survived by his wife Kay L. (Davenport) Gord, whom he married June 1, 1963; two sons: Dr. James Ronald (Renée) Gord of Beavercreek and Aaron Christopher (Suzanne) Gord of Centerville; daughter Ronda Kay Weldy of Troy; five grandchildren: Alisha Kay (Brenton) Scott, Joseph Ronald (Kirsten) Gord, Chelsea Maria (Chyler) Hastings, Michael Aaron Gord, and Jeffrey Alan Gord; two great-grandchildren: Eden Bexley Hastings and Evelyn James Gord; as well as sister Janice (Delbert) Abbas of Humboldt, IA.

He was preceded in death by brother Donnie Gord.

Ron graduated with a Bachelor's Degree in Aerospace Engineering from Iowa State University in 1964, and afterwards joined the Air Force in 1966 as a civilian researcher working at the Air Force Flight Dynamics Laboratory at Wright-Patterson Air Force Base in Dayton. He was employed by NASA Dryden Research Center in Southern California where he worked on the X-15 from 1964-1966. He also worked on projects spanning hypersonic, lifting-body, and re-entry vehicles including the X-24A, X-24B, X-24C, the Space Shuttle, and the National Aerospace Plane (NASP). He retired from the Air Force Research Laboratory's Air Vehicles Directorate in 2000 after 35 years of service with the Air Force.

Among his hobbies, Ron enjoyed building model airplanes, reading, listening to music, and walking with his dog Cinnabun.

Private services will be held at the convenience of the family.
